(La Castellada Ribolla Gialla, Collio DOC) This deep-orange Ribolla sends up aromas of dried pineapple, caraway, and caramel. Still amazingly fresh and concentrated, it reveals butterscotch notes on the lengthy finish. Drink over the next five to seven years. Friuli: Rolling Hills and Multifaceted Wines
